Primary FunctionThe Estimator is responsible for preparing accurate cost estimates and pricing for complex, precision-manufactured components and advanced manufacturing assemblies. This role ensures compliance with ITAR and CMMC requirements while reviewing project opportunities and assembling comprehensive estimates that include labor, materials, purchased items, and outside services based on customer RFQs. The Estimator also communicates directly with customers regarding solicitations and requests for quotes.
Responsibilities- Prepare accurate, realistic, and achievable estimates for hours, materials, outsourced operations, and costs to deliver competitive quotes
- Determine pricing and lead times for all quotations
- Analyze labor, material, tooling, overhead, outside processing, and scheduling impacts to develop cost-effective and accurate quotes
- Source and obtain quotes from vendors for materials, coatings, hardware, and additional processes required for projects
- Maintain and update estimating databases, standards, and historical cost data
- Identify cost risks, assumptions, and opportunities for cost reduction or process improvement
- Utilize 3D modeling software and 2D prints to analyze projects and assembly quotations
- Collaborate with internal departments and managers to ensure quotations meet budget feasibility, cost efficiency, and producibility standards
- Participate in process improvement initiatives and job performance analysis meetings.
- Ensure all estimation activities comply with ITAR, CUI, CMMC, and company information security policies
- Safeguard controlled technical data and properly handle export-controlled information
- Support strategic sales growth initiatives with new and existing aerospace customers.
- Assist with customer negotiations and post-award cost reviews as needed
- Work independently, manage deadlines under pressure, and contribute effectively in a team environment
- Perform additional duties as assigned
